#ca64c5 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#ca64c5 is composed of 79.2% red, 39.2%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.5% magenta, 2.5%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 302.9 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 59.2%. #ca64c5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c8ff with #95008b.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

● #ca64c5 color description : Moderate magenta.
The hexadecimal color #ca64c5 has RGB values of R:202, G:100,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.02,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 13264069.
